Bandeera Rock
Bandeera Rock is a peninsula in Pagan Island, Northern Islands Municipality. Bandeera Rock is situated nearby to the locality Pagan Village.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Pagan Airstrip
Aerodrome
Pagan Airstrip is a closed airfield located on Pagan Island in the United States Commonwealth of the Northern Mariana Islands, near the village of Shomu-Shon. The airport is owned by the Commonwealth Ports Authority.
